BEHAVIOR OF MICROTREMOR H/V SPECTRUM AND PHASE VELOCITY ON THE BASIN PERIPHERAL AND INVERSION FOR DETERMINING BASIN STRUCTURE

For expanding microtremor survey techniques to make it possible to estimate the irregular subsurface structure in sedimentary basins, the behavior of the H/V spectra and the phase velocities of microtremors on the basin periphery area was investigated to the southern Osaka basin. In the terrace area with a steep basement inclination, geophysical exploration methods on the basis of one-dimensional horizontally stratified model using microtremor phase velocity might have brought undesirable results.
